Abstract

Nowadays, universities and research institutes are more and more feeling the need to establish collaboration networks for sharing skills, as well as material, human, software and virtualized resources. This refers to the idea of Virtual Organizations (VOs) which allow any user of a member organization to access technological and pedagogical resources available in another partner organization. However, this collaboration, most of the time, raises some concern for member organizations. Indeed, they are afraid not to be able to use their own resources when they need to. Information on resources availability is generally static, provided at a given moment. The presence management of virtual machines with the XMPP (Extensible Messaging and Presence Protocol) protocol presents limitations in the context of a collaborative network. So, the constraints identified in terms of resource sharing, instant availability and restrictions are the main obstacles to setting up such a virtual organization. This paper aims to propose and implement an application that manages dynamic discovery and availability of shared virtual machines. The proposed system manages in real time the presence of a resource and its availability in terms of its occupation or use. The system will also allow a member organization to make its resources available and enjoy priority on its resources in case it needs to use them.
